Professional landscaping in Parrish starts with reading the lot — sun exposure, drainage patterns, existing trees, and how you move through the space daily. Tampa Bay's combination of intense UV, afternoon thunderstorms, and sandy soils rewards plant choices and bed design built for Florida, not northern catalog defaults. Extraordinary Outdoor Spaces approaches Parrish landscaping with nearly 40 years of field experience and Florida-Friendly principles that keep yards attractive without runaway maintenance.
Landscape maintenance in Parrish is easier when the original install was planned correctly. Spacing, mulch depth, and plant maturity projections prevent the cycle of overgrowth, harsh pruning, and bare patches. More questions about landscaping in Parrish
- What is the best time of year for landscaping in Parrish?
- In Tampa Bay, fall through spring is often ideal for installing trees and shrubs because heat stress is lower and rainy season can help establishment. Summer installs are possible with careful species choice and irrigation support. We schedule Parrish projects around weather, plant availability, and your timeline — not a one-size calendar.
- How long does a landscaping project take in Parrish?
- Timeline varies by scope. A single-bed install in Parrish may finish in a day or two; full-yard landscaping with soil prep, multiple beds, and coordination with irrigation can take one to several weeks. Material lead times and weather also affect scheduling. We confirm a realistic timeline during your estimate.
- Can landscaping improve drainage in my Parrish yard?
- Landscaping alone cannot fix major drainage failures, but proper grading, rain garden placement, and appropriate groundcovers can redirect surface water and reduce muddy zones. We evaluate drainage during consult and recommend landscaping and hardscape solutions together for Parrish properties.

- How often should landscaping beds be maintained in Parrish?
- Most Parrish beds benefit from seasonal mulch refresh, periodic trimming, and weed control — more often during peak growing months. Florida's long growing season means proactive maintenance beats reactive rescue. We can discuss maintenance plans when your install completes.
